What is an assistant curate?

An assistant curate is a clergy member in the Anglican Church who assists the incumbent or senior priest in a parish. They typically help with conducting services, pastoral care, and other religious duties as part of their training and experience in preparation for becoming a full-fledged parish priest.

What is the cleric who assists a vicar called?

This person is called a curate. The duties of a curate are called a 'curacy'. The term 'curate' means "cure of souls". The curate is assigned to a parish as assistant to the parish priest. There may be one or more curates under each priest.
